Let's see...not my own, but in my game:
Imagine if you will, that a pair of Red Dragon's got together centuries ago, and had a competition of intelligence. Being long lived creatures they decided that the best means of testing the true intelligence of a red dragon, guile, was through the manipulation of lesser creatures. This began an incredibly elaborate plot by one of them to design a religious order, and convince the humans to support it. What did this order worship you might ask? FIRE. Not the being that creates it, no, but just fire.
The character was a human monk, called himself a fist of flame.
Now, this isn't too bad, but the entire point of the dragon's exercise was to humiliate the humans, and so they did. Taking turns they created elaborate, and hillarious, activities that the humans practiced. SOme which we saw in our game: The anti-spider dance, consisted of lifting up the edges of your robe, squelling like a girl, and attacking the spider with as little bodily contact as possible; The inferno attack, wrapping yourself in clothe that has soaked overnight in water, then in oil, lighting yourself on fire and grappling the main villian.
This same character took his entire share of treasure ans spent it on Oil, Candles, Matches, Alchemist Fire, Torches, Lanterns, all at triple price (his order had to buy from the church, which is run by dragons).
This was...an interesting character.
